Chelsea Loses Away Match To Southampton, Tuchal Is Worried
Chelsea lost against Southampton 2-1 at the St. Mary’s Stadium, marking their second loss in the English Premier League this year.
The Saints prevented the Blues from earning all three points on the evening after English star Raheem Sterling gave the visitors the lead early on.
With a mediocre effort that might have resulted in additional goals being conceded, Thomas Tuchel’s team failed to challenge their opponent in the second half.
With the victory, Southampton will move up to seventh place on the log, level with Chelsea but behind the London team according to goals scored.
The 2015–2016 season was the last time in 27 years that Chelsea had two losses in their first five games in the English Premier League.
